Main School students aged 6–18 receive three hours of weekly training—one hour each of acting, singing and dancing. Classes are designed to challenge and inspire young performers while helping them develop strong technique, discipline, teamwork and self-belief.
Our Minis classes offer children aged 4–5 a fun and engaging introduction to the performing arts through singing, movement, imaginative play and drama activities.
We also offer additional advanced training for students who want to develop their skills further. These focused sessions help committed young performers improve their technique, confidence and versatility.
Students have regular opportunities to perform in exciting productions and professional venues, alongside specialist workshops led by experienced industry practitioners.

Meet Pip Evans
Pip Evans is the Company Director of Theatretrain Basingstoke. Having trained at Vocaltech and The London School of Musical Theatre, Pip went on to perform professionally in London’s West End and internationally.
Pip is passionate about the importance of high-quality performing arts training from a young age. She brings professional standards, extensive industry experience and a genuine commitment to helping every student develop.
